From the publisher The book includes stories by six English writers of different generations - from Muriel Spark, who published widely in Russia, to the still unknown Ruth Jhabvala and Jonathan Wilson. Their stories about the life of English Jews in the twentieth century are distinguished by subtle psychological analysis and brilliant humor, Jewish and English at the same time.
